Project Overview

About

Air pollution, high greenhouse gas emissions, and traffic congestion are critical issues in densely populated cities like Mexico City and New York, primarily driven by traditional combustion engine vehicles. WheelTech offers a cost-effective solution via an integrated electric wheel that converts bicycles, motorcycles, and tricycles into electric vehicles. Combining batteries, controllers, GPS, and an electric motor in a single unit, WheelTech enables real-time monitoring and optimization, reducing carbon footprints, enhancing urban logistics, and supporting global sustainability efforts

David Mastrascusa

David Mastrascusa

Tecnológico de Monterrey

David Mastrascusa is a mechanical and mechatronics engineer with a Master's in Engineering Sciences and over six years of experience in project management across academia and industry. His expertise lies in using advanced tools like AI, machine learning, and computational simulations to optimize supply chain processes and industrial systems. As a researcher at Tecnológico de Monterrey, he focuses on last-mile delivery optimization, electric transportation technologies, and sustainability. His work promotes using AI-driven solutions to enhance efficiency while reducing environmental impact in logistics and urban mobility.
